Categories: EducationFAQ

What is Replace-by-fee?

Ever since bitcoin network congestion became a recurring problem in the cryptocurrency world, Bitcoin Core developers have been searching for a way to combat this issue. Their solution comes in the form of a feature called replace-by-fee, which allows for low-fee transactions to be rebroadcasted and include a higher fee. An intriguing concept that has been embraced by most bitcoin wallets to date.

Replace-by-fee Solves A Pressing Problem

Do not be mistaken in thinking rebroadcasting a bitcoin transaction with a higher fee is the end-all solution by any means. The better option would be to allow for more transactions per block, yet activating such a solution will take quite some time. Until then, replace-by-fee is a solution that will help a lot of people, even though it eventually results in them paying a higher transaction fee.

That is why this solution makes a lot of sense to developers. It allows users to take an unconfirmed transaction broadcasted from their wallet, and resend it to the same address with a higher fee. This is not the same as child pays for parent, which effectively sends a bitcoin transaction with a higher fee to a different address. The only thing both concepts have in common is how they both allow for higher fees to be paid.

Imagine you are sending funds to a friend, but you pay the lowest bitcoin transaction fee as suggested by your wallet. After an hour, there are still no network confirmations. While it possible this is due to an overwhelming amount of transactions waiting to be confirmed, a more logical explanation is how miners have not picked up the transfer due to its low fees. Instead, the miners prioritize the transactions which are more lucrative for them.

Related Post

Solving this problem is not straightforward since unconfirmed bitcoin transactions can’t be canceled.  Your transaction is stuck, yet your friend needs the money urgently. This is where replace-by-fee comes into the picture. Users take the same amount of bitcoin they want to transfer and send it to the same address, yet with a higher fee. This higher fee will attract miners to confirm the transaction and ensure funds is transferred to your friend,

However, it is important to not the replace-by-fee option does not mean users are sending the bitcoin balance in question twice. Instead, the new transaction with improved fee will overwrite the earlier transfer. The only thing changed is how slightly more money has been spent on fees. While this process may sound cumbersome to use, virtually all major bitcoin wallets have enabled replace-by-fee in the user interface, making it quite a convenient and nifty feature.

There is also a feature known as first-seen-safe replace-by-fee, or FSS RBF, of which a more technical explanation can be found here. Replace-by-fee is an opt-in feature that is not mandatory by any means. It is there for the people who want to see it in specific situations, yet even low-fee transactions will eventually get picked up. It may take hours, or even days, before that happens, though.

If you liked this article, follow us on Twitter @themerklenews and make sure to subscribe to our newsletter to receive the latest bitcoin, cryptocurrency, and technology news.

JP Buntinx

JP Buntinx is a FinTech and Bitcoin enthusiast living in Belgium. His passion for finance and technology made him one of the world's leading freelance Bitcoin writers, and he aims to achieve the same level of respect in the FinTech sector.

Share
Published by
JP Buntinx

Recent Posts

Velocity Ticket Debuts As The AI-Powered Invoicing Tool Every Service Business Needs in 2026

Velocity Ticket is trying to fix a major gap in businesses, and the approach it…

2 days ago

Axelar Confirms $4.67M Exploit on Secret Network Bridge, Core Protocol Remains Unaffected

Axelar is moving fast to contain damage after identifying a security incident that has resulted…

3 days ago

Sui Synthetic Dollar suiUSDe Gets Its Own Website

suiUSDe now has a dedicated landing page. The token, officially the eSui Dollar, comes out…

3 days ago

Ventuals Winds Down HIP-3 DEX, vHYPE Withdrawals Now Live For All Holders

Ventuals has fully wound down its HIP-3 DEX, and vHYPE withdrawals are now open. The…

3 days ago

Avalanche Launches Payments Collective With Franklin Templeton And 25 Others

Avalanche has launched the Avalanche Payments Collective, bringing together 28 organizations spanning nearly every layer…

4 days ago

ASTER Whale Reopens 5x Long Days After Getting Fully Liquidated On The Same Token

A wallet tracked as 0x5f91 just opened a fresh 5x leveraged long on ASTER, putting…

4 days ago